Bandizip

Bandizip is a fast and reliable free archive utility for Windows, offering robust compression and decompression capabilities for a wide range of formats including ZIP, RAR, 7Z, and more. It supports encryption, Unicode, and features a user-friendly interface with shell integration and a built-in viewer. by Bandisoft

PeaZip

PeaZip is a free and open-source file archiver and file manager utility. It offers robust archiving capabilities supporting a wide range of formats, strong encryption options, and a built-in file explorer, making it a comprehensive tool for file compression, archiving, and security. by Giorgio Tani

Pros & Cons Comparison

Bandizip

Bandizip

Pros

  • Extremely wide range of supported archive formats.
  • Fast compression and decompression speeds.
  • Intuitive user interface with excellent shell integration.
  • Strong AES-256 encryption option for security.
  • Lightweight and consumes minimal system resources.
  • Available as a portable application.

Cons

  • May lack highly specialized or niche features found in some enterprise-grade archivers.
  • Interface customization options, while present, may be limited compared to some highly configurable applications.
PeaZip

PeaZip

Pros

  • Supports a very wide range of archive formats for both creation and extraction.
  • Offers strong AES 256-bit encryption for data security.
  • Free and open-source with no advertisements or bundled software.
  • Includes useful extra tools like a file manager, hash check, and secure deletion.
  • Available as a portable application.

Cons

  • User interface, while functional, may feel less modern compared to some commercial alternatives.
